Wade Glenn Motsinger, 91, of Carthage, went home to be with his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 on 26 July 2025.

Born on July 28, 1933, in Moore County, Wade was the son of the late Mr. and Mrs. Henry and Maude Motsinger.

He proudly served his country in the United States Army for six years, including during the Korean Conflict. Following his military service, Wade built an exceptional career in engineering and communications.

As a Civil Engineer for the United States Federal Government, Wade taught guided missile communications to NATO soldiers and members of the Japanese Military. His expertise and hard work later led him to work with RCA, where he played a vital role in satellite communications throughout the 1960s, 70's and '80s. He also contributed to launching RCA SATCOM operating systems and working on NASA projects, including communications support during the era of the Space Shuttle Challenger in 1985.

Wade was known not only for his technical brilliance and dedication to national defense but also for the deep love and care he showed to those around him. He was a devoted husband, father, grandfather, and great-grandfather who held his family and friends close to his heart. His warmth, wisdom, and unwavering support will be missed beyond measure but remembered always.

In addition to his parents, Wade was preceded in death by his first wife, Masae, and his son, David; sisters: Doris and Mildred; brothers: Ray, Eugene, Spencer and Fuller.

He is survived by his loving wife, Maxine; sister: Violet; his son, Paul Motsinger and wife Maria, granddaughter Claire and grandson Gabrielle of Sante Fe, New Mexico, stepchildren: David Sanders and wife Candice, Sarah Dube' and husband Anthony, Rebecca Dean and husband Thomas. Wade also leaves behind 12 grandchildren and 9 great-grandchildren who were each a source of pride and joy in his life.
